Header Ads

C# Rastgele Cümlelerden Şiir Türetme Örneği

csharp-c-rastgele-cumlelerden-siir-turetme-ornegi-uygulamasi-olusturma

Üniversite öğrencilerine sorulan örneklerden bir tane ile daha sizlerleyim. Sizlerin gönderdiği örnekleri hazırlamaktan büyük keyif alıyorum. Sizlerden eminim bu kodlara bakarak kendinizi geliştireceğinize inanıyorum. Gelelim bana facebook üzerinden ulaşan öğrencimizin örneğine.

Soru şu şekilde :

siiryaz adında bir program yazarak, kullanıcının ünlü kişilerden surekli olarak cumleler yazmasını ve daha giris olmayacaksa tamam yazmasını ister. Kullanıcı tamam (büyük / küçük harf duyarlı) yazdıktan sonra, program rastgele kelimeleri seçecek ve bu sözcüklerden bir şiir yazacaktır. Ancak, bu eğlenceli programi kodladığınızda takip etmeniz gereken bazı kurallar vardır:

Şiirin her satırında 5 kelime olduğundan ve şiirde toplam 4 satır bulunduğundan emin olun. Bu nedenle, toplam kelime sayısı butun cumlelerde 20'den azsa, program girilen sözcüklerin sayısının yeterli olmadığına dair bir uyarı iletisi vermelidir.
Bilgisayar aynı kelimeyi birden fazla yerde kullanmayı seçebilir.
Rastgele seçilen her kelimenin en az 4 harfi olmalıdır.
ORNEK

>>> Bir guzel soz girin: Love yourself. It is important to stay positive because beauty comes from the inside out.

>>> Bir guzel soz girin: tamam

Üzgünüz, bu kelimeden güzel bir şiir üretmek için yeterli kelime yok. Daha fazla cumle eklemeye devam edin.

>>> Bir guzel soz girin: Nothing you wear is more important than your smile.

>>> Bir guzel soz girin: tamam

Bu cumlelerde 20'den fazla kelime var, ancak sadece 4 veya daha fazla harf içeren kelimeleri kullanabiliyorum. Lütfen başka bir cumle ekleyin ve tekrar deneyin.

>>> Bir guzel soz girin: The most important thing is to enjoy your life - to be happy - it's all that matters.

>>> Bir guzel soz girin: tamam

İşte sana şiirim

Important love wear smile important
Happy enjoy life nothing inside
Life that yourself matters smile
Most happy beauty enjoy life


Programın kullanımı hakkında veya kodlar hakkında ayrıntılı bilgi almak isterseniz yorum atabilir veya facebook adresimiz üzerinden bize ulaşabilirsiniz. Videomuz da öğrencinin atmış olduğu örnek üzerinden nasıl çalıştığını gösterdik.
Herkese iyi günler.



Kaynak kodlarını indir.

Hiç yorum yok

Konu hakkında yorumlarınızı bekliyorum teşekkürler.

Post Top Ad

Post Bottom Ad